FEDERATION STILL ADAMANT

Press Association)

(Per

WELLINGTON, August 28. The nutioual cOuncil of tlie New Zealand Federation of Labour remains adainant in its objeetion to that section' of tlie Govermnent 's Industrial Conciliation aiul Arbitration Aet Amendment Bill which provides for the takiug of • compulsory secret ballots where strikes or lockouts are eonteniplated The council discussed the amendment for an hour and a-half this mornin^ with tlie Minister of Labour, ilr. McLagan. The secretarv of the federation, Mr. K. McL. Baxter, reported subsequently that the council had decided to continue adainant in its objeetion to seclion 8 of the Bill eoncerning strikes and reiterated provious decision to oppose this section for the following n'.'isons: — (1) The council disapproves of tho

introduction of industrial legislation affeeting workers without .prior cousultation with the Federatiop oi Labour. (2). The council considers it is the traditional right of the trade unuii movement to manage its own afl'airs without political interferenee. (3) There is sutiicient legislation ou the statute books in New Zealand giving the G'overnnient all the legal powers necessary to take action against individual strikers or a union without the introduteion of further couflictinji legislation. 1. Mr. Baxter said this policy had been adopted bv 12 votes to 1±.
